Choppy video in a XenDesktop Virtual Machine on the Independent Computing Architecture (ICA) session, when it is hosted on VMware Hypervisor.
While playing a video through Windows media player on a XenDesktop ICA session, the video looks choppy.
Login to the VMware V-sphere client.
Select the specific XenDesktop Virtual Machine which displays a choppy video.
Right-click on the Virtual Machine and click properties.
Select the Video card option and enter the value of Video RAM as 128MB, as displayed in the following screen shot:
Also enable the HDX policy for “Windows Media Redirection”, as displayed in the following screen shot:
